Carlock Public Library District

Burj Khalifa (Dubai, United Arab Emirates)

Label
Burj Khalifa (Dubai, United Arab Emirates)
Name
Burj Khalifa (Dubai, United Arab Emirates)
Mapped to

Actions

Incoming Resources

Outgoing Resources